Two Men Shot Tues Nite In Lakewood (3100 block South St. near Obispo Ave.)

(Mar. 9, 2016) -- Two men (adults) were shot on Tuesday night (Mar. 8) in the 3100 block of South St. (near Obispo Ave.) in Lakewood. LASD initial information is sketchy.

LASD says the shooting occurred Mar. 8 at about 8:51 p.m.; when deputies arrived, family members told them that two of their relatives had been transported to a hospital to be treated for non-life threatening gunshot wounds.

There's no suspect description at this point; the suspect(s) fled west on South St. in a white vehicle.

LASD says (Mar. 9) it's investigating and the shooting appears to be gang related.

LASD asks anyone with information about what took place to contact the Lakewood Sheriff's Station at (562) 623-3500. Anonymous information can be provided by calling "Crime Stoppers" at (800) 222-TIPS (8477), or texting the letters TIPLA plus any tip to CRIMES (274637), or by using the website http://lacrimestoppers.org.
